An 85-Year-Old Man Fatally Struck by a Van on the Upper East Side

An 85-year-old man was fatally struck by a van on the Upper East Side on Monday afternoon, according to authorities.

Police responded to a 911 call around 2:42 p.m. of a pedestrian struck at the intersection of Park Avenue and East 91st Street, according to the NYPD.


An 85-year-old pedestrian was fatally struck by a van in the Upper East Side on Monday afternoon. Peter Gerber

A preliminary investigation found that a 67-year-old driver of a gray Mercedes-Benz sprinter van hit the unidentified man while traveling westbound on Park Avenue, police said.

The wounded pedestrian was transported to Weill Cornell Medical Center, where he was pronounced dead, cops said.
